5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While online poker brings many advantages, it isn't without its difficulties. One of several major downsides may be the prospect of deceptive activities, including collusion and chip dumping, in which people cheat to get an unfair benefit. However, reputable internet poker platforms use robust protection measures and arbitrary quantity generators to thwart such behavior. Also, some people may find the absence of real cues and interactions that are part of real time poker games a disadvantage, as they can be harder to see opponents and use psychological techniques on the web.
